Verastem (VSTM) Assets (2018 - 2025)
Verastem (VSTM) has 8 years of Assets data on record, last reported at $246.4 million in Q4 2025.
- For Q4 2025, Assets rose 142.71% year-over-year to $246.4 million; the TTM value through Dec 2025 reached $246.4 million, up 142.71%, while the annual FY2025 figure was $246.4 million, 142.71% up from the prior year.
- Assets reached $246.4 million in Q4 2025 per VSTM's latest filing, up from $176.9 million in the prior quarter.
- Across five years, Assets topped out at $246.4 million in Q4 2025 and bottomed at $95.0 million in Q4 2022.
- Average Assets over 5 years is $137.5 million, with a median of $123.7 million recorded in 2021.
- Peak YoY movement for Assets: crashed 48.63% in 2021, then soared 142.71% in 2025.
- A 5-year view of Assets shows it stood at $108.7 million in 2021, then fell by 12.53% to $95.0 million in 2022, then soared by 57.51% to $149.7 million in 2023, then tumbled by 32.18% to $101.5 million in 2024, then skyrocketed by 142.71% to $246.4 million in 2025.
